H4 visa holders in USA are safe till March of 2020

Visa issues were still prevailing in the USA and the H4 visa holders were waiting for the final verdict from the government on their employment situation in USA. Trump’s administration proposed the ban of H4 visas to the spouses of H1B visa holders and the publication is initially expected to come into effect from Feb 2017.

Later on, it got delayed and the government mentioned it to be in place from Feb 2018. Now the US DOJ (Department of Justice) clarified that the publication will not get executed atleast till March of 2020. So, the H4 visa holders are safe till March next year. As per the reports, 90% of the H4 visa holders are Indians.
